Career path

Career Opportunities in Disaster Risk Assessment & Mitigation (UK)

Role Description
Disaster Risk Reduction Specialist Develops and implements strategies for mitigating disaster risks, conducting assessments, and managing emergency responses. High demand in local authorities and NGOs.
Climate Change Adaptation Officer Focuses on climate change impacts and adaptation strategies, integrating disaster risk reduction into long-term planning. Growing sector with increasing funding.
Emergency Response Planner Creates and executes emergency response plans, working closely with government agencies and communities. Requires strong crisis management skills.
Environmental Consultant (Disaster Risk) Provides expert advice on environmental hazards and their impact on disaster risk. Involves site assessments and risk modelling.
GIS Specialist (Disaster Management) Utilizes geographic information systems to map and analyze disaster risk, supporting effective planning and response efforts. Essential role in modern disaster management.

A Certificate Programme in Disaster Risk Assessment and Mitigation is increasingly significant in today's UK market. The UK faces numerous disaster risks, from flooding – affecting an estimated 5.2 million properties according to the Environment Agency – to extreme weather events, the frequency and intensity of which are rising due to climate change. This necessitates professionals skilled in disaster risk assessment and mitigation strategies.

Disaster Type Estimated Impact (millions)
Flooding 5.2
Coastal Erosion 1.1
Extreme Weather 0.8
